October 21, 1987

AST RESEARCH INTRODUCES THE AST PREMIUM/386

By CBR Staff Writer

AST Research Inc has introduced the AST Premium/386, a 20MHz 80386-based personal computer claimed to give users the multi-tasking benefits of IBM’s Micro Channel Architecture, while maintaining compatibility with existing IBM AT-class hardware and software: AST has developed an advanced, arbitrated bus architecture, called SMARTslot Architecture, for the machine, which accommodates multiple, intelligent co-processors; it comprises three components – dedicated 32-bit pathway from CPU to memory, and feature bus and the arbitration bus for management of memory and peripherals; with up to 13Mb memory, seven expansion slots, three user-selectable speeds, disk up to 150Mb and disk controller, it starts at $4,695 with 1Mb CPU, from January.
